Hi Raluca,

1. There should be no problem installing directly CM & Collaboration Patch 4 from CD 51030419 and then patching to the newest version as mentioned in my previous post. Please read the SAP Note 754962, for additional information concerning installation problems with CD 51030491.

2. It's very important to first Patch J2EE Engine, then Portal Platform and only after that to patch CM & Collaboration to PL 29.

3. You can install TREX before or after CM,so no problem installing it after CM & Collaboration works fine.

Hi Raluca,

the version of CM & Collaboration must be the same as the one of the portal, in order to have it working properly!

So, the quickest way to synchronize the versions, you can install Patch 4 of CM & Collaboration (from CD 51030419), then upgrade to Patch 5, and then to Patch 29 (as this one includes Patch 27 & 28).
